What is the reception process and standard speech at the hotel front desk?

The hotel front desk reception process and standard speech are as follows:

1. Hotel front desk reception process:

1. Check-in procedures and precautions for individual guests: When guests enter the lobby and are two meters away from the reception desk, they should look at the guests, smile and greet them. If you are answering the phone, you only need to look at the guest, nod and smile, and signal the guest to wait; if you are dealing with documents at hand, you should always pay attention to the arrival of the guest.

2. Confirm whether the guest has made a reservation. If the guest has reserved a room, please wait a moment, search for the reservation form based on the name or unit used by the guest when booking, and check with the guest; if the guest has not made a reservation and there are vacancies, the guest should be introduced to the types of rooms available for rent. price, location.

Wait for the guest to choose and answer the guest's inquiry. When there is no vacancy, apologize to the guest, introduce the situation of nearby hotels to the guest, ask if you need help, and help them contact you. If the guest only inquires but does not check in, you should answer the guest's inquiry patiently and welcome the guest.

3. Check-in. Hold the upper end of the accommodation registration form and the lower end of the pen at the same time, hand it to the guest and ask them to fill it out. Verify whether the identity card is consistent, scan the document and save it.

Check whether the accommodation registration form is completely filled out. If there are any missing or unknown items, you should ask or complete them according to the certificate. If the guest has no valuables to store, please sign in the lower right corner of the registration form. And record the license plate number. Confirm payment method (debt, credit card, cash).

2. Standard reception skills at the hotel front desk:

Telephone reservation:

1. Hello, Mr./Ms.!

2 , Sir/Ms., what is your surname?

3. Sir/Ms., our hotel has ordinary single rooms and deluxe standard rooms. Which one do you need?

4. Sir/Ms., we will reserve your room for you until 18:00 pm that day at the latest. If there are any changes to your reservation information, please contact us in time. .

5. Sir/Ms., your reservation information has been confirmed. Is there anything else I can help you with?

When checking in:

1. Is there anything you can do? How can I help you?

2. Do you have a reservation?

3. When you have a reservation: Sir/Miss, what is your last name?

4. What is your booking phone number?

5. Sir/Ms., please wait a moment while I check your booking information.

6. I wish you a happy stay!
